Renewable Energy Investments

Renewable energy is what the world is shifting towards, owing to the high demand for fossil fuel energy and its shrinking demand. The renewable energy is a natural source of energy that is inexhaustible and can be used for unlimited periods of time.

Renewable energy sources are energies extracted from sources like the sunlight, wind, rain and geothermal heat. These can be replenished and replaced through natural means and don’t get easily depleted over time. Renewable energy has found an important place for itself in the field of commercial energy. It can be amicable used along with non-renewable sources to optimize the energy requirements. Continuous innovations are taking place in the renewable sources arena, which has acted in its advantage.

The improvement in the power generated from these renewable sources is for everyone to see. For example, Global wind power generating capacity currently stands around 100GW. Solar power plants contribute more than 2,000 MW per year. Investments in renewable energy are becoming the trend in the investment markets. This is owing to the growing concerns about the world’s increasing energy demands that are causing many countries to seek energy independence.

The renewable energy and bioenergy sectors include:
•   biofuels
•   biomass, solid waste and biogas
•   geothermal
•   mini-Hydro
•   marine
•   solar
•   wind

Renewable energy investments are becoming the trend in the investment markets. Increasing the proportion of power derived from renewable energy sources is becoming an increasingly important part of many countries's strategies to achieve reductions in greenhouse gas emissions.
